MEMO — Locked device case inbound

Receiving: one locked transit case of Quenlar test devices arrives Thursday via courier from the Ostfeld lab. Case stays locked; no inspection at the dock. Weigh it, record the seal tag, and move it directly to the secure cage. Do not sign for a case with a broken latch — refuse and call the lab liaison. The courier hand-over instruction follows below.

dispatch memo: the sorius tamius courier leaves the praeth ledger at gate 4873 under passcode 928014

The Kestrelforge build is migrating to Hermitron, our hermetic build system. Network access during builds is gone; all dependencies resolve from the internal Cachemint mirror. New team members: do not add fetch steps to BUILD files — they fail in CI. Artifact uploads go through the Hermitron publish API, which requires authentication even from the build farm. Local publishes use your personal credential; CI uses a shared service credential scoped to the staging mirror. That shared key, for reference, is the following.

API key for bageg-kajef: vxb2-ss

Runbook fragment — account recovery, Penhallow Auth.

Known bug: the session-token refresh endpoint occasionally issues a new token without invalidating the prior one, leaving users with two live sessions and intermittent logouts. Until patch 4.9 lands, recovery procedure is: revoke all sessions for the affected account, clear the refresh cache entry, and have the user sign in again. Do not manually edit token rows. If the revocation job itself is locked, authenticate to the recovery console with the passphrase below.

recovery phrase for fajeg-kawep: druix-gorius-briax-ulaeth-fraox-lammir-pelox-jormir-pelwyn-julir

## Runbook: InkRelay Markdown Pipeline — Stalled Renders

When customers report documents stuck at "rendering," the InkRelay pipeline has usually wedged on a malformed table or an oversized embedded image. First, confirm the render queue depth on the Pellworth dashboard; anything above 500 means the sanitizer workers have stalled. Restart the sanitizer pool, then requeue the affected documents with the `inkrelay requeue` tool. The tool needs access to the documents database, which you reach with the connection string below.

database URL for bahop-yagep: mssql://sildor_svc:35ha7jz@db-fb6d.nelvrodyn.example:5432/casath